概括
选择性激光烧结 (SLS) 制造的软板有效地改善了Al2O3陶样品的表面. 这种方法提供了一种具有成本效益和环保的方法,用于用最小量的磨料剂量 (MQAD) 完成磨料加工.

主要方法:
- 使用聚胺PA2200粉末选择性激光烧结 (SLS) 制造拉皮板.
- 在SLS板上应用最小数量的钻石颗粒 (D107) 和粘合剂 (SD 28/20).
- 涂抹Al2O3陶样品并评估表面的完善.
主要成果:
- 用SLS制造的软板可以有效地去除材料,并对Al2O3陶进行显著的表面增强.
- 采用SLS工具的MQAD技术显示出稳定的拉皮工艺性能.
- 获得的结果与传统的磨削工具相美或更好.

Superplasticizers
Superplasticizers are advanced admixtures that enhance the workability of concrete by lowering the water content without compromising the strength of the material. These substances are highly effective water reducers, improving concrete flow, making it easier to work with, and enabling concrete to reach inaccessible areas or densely reinforced sections without mechanical vibration.
